Bully Ray Praises Ronda Rousey’s WWE Raw Promo on Sasha Banks

Bully Ray recently commented on Ronda Rousey’s Monday Night Raw promo from January 21. Rousey addressed her current rivalry with Sasha Banks in a promo that left many fans more than a little confused. Bully talked about that promo on Busted Open, where he praised Rousey for her believability.

“When you’re speaking from the heart and when you’re speaking passionately, yeah, sometimes you flub your words. People are not perfect. Have we gotten so used to these tanned, perfect promos, with the same cadence and the same tone and the same delivery that when we get something that sounds like this, we don’t know what to think because it sounds wrong? There was so much emotion involved in the promo. You have all these people who are bi*****g and moaning about the promo, they want scripted, they don’t want scripted, they want this, they don’t want that. Some of these wrestling fans don’t know what they want.”

Bully definitely has a point and it could be that exact perspective that WWE fans have been missing. From the moment that Rousey walked into Vince McMahon’s company, her every move has been scrutinized.

This is especially true of her promos, which are always the focus for fans. It’s no secret that Ronda hasn’t always been strong on the mic and it has appeared that she’s gotten somewhat lost in her words before. That was also the case during the promo in question, as Rousey did seem to babble on and lose herself along the way.

But perhaps this is indeed a good thing, if for no other reason than because it’s real. Ronda doesn’t come across as a typical WWE Superstar and that’s surely been a positive for her thus far.

The Baddest Woman on the Planet will defend her Raw Women’s Championship against Sasha Banks at WWE’s Royal Rumble event on Sunday, January 27.
